Assessment of Fine Particulate Matter and Gaseous Pollutants in Workplace Atmosphere of Metallic Industry

In the present study, we measured the concentrations of fine particulate matter (PM2.5), carbon dioxide (CO2), carbon monoxide (CO) and volatile organic carbon (VOC) in the indoor air of the manufacturing department of a metal factory. The daily average PM2.5 concentration ranged between 86.3 and 404.9 mu g/m(3). The isolation of the manufacturing machines reduced. PM2.5 concentration between 2.5 and 8.8 fold. At the seven measurement points, daily concentrations ranged from 576.7 to 623.4 ppm for CO2, 0.8 to 15.8 ppm for CO, and 0 to 0.58 ppm for VOC, respectively.
